Security to persons with factional violence to be withdrawn - YSR
|
Hyderabad
In a meeting held in Hyderabad, the Chief Minister, YS.Rajasekhara Reddy said security will be withdrawn for persons with a record of involvement of factional violence, of involved in a crime or faced charge sheet or caused disturbance to public order. However, representatives would be exempt from the punishment from now onwards.
The Chief Minister said that he was determined to end factional violence without loss of time. He gave the police a timeframe of three months to do this. The DGP, SR.Sukumara said he was confident to handle the Anantapur situation. However, he denied the charge of police inaction in regard to Anantapur killings. He also denied the charge that the police were subservient to ruling party, citing as proof as to how the Telugu Desam had met with a crushing defeat in the elections.

Congress firm on Telangana issue - says Digvijay Singh
|
Visakhapatnam
The AICC general secretary in charge of Andhra Pradesh affairs, Digvijay Singh said on Thursday that there is no ambiguity in the Congress stand on Telangana and the party is committee resolution on the issue. The CWC resolution found a place in the poll manifesto, mentioned in the Common Minimum Programme and formed part of the President's speech, Mr.Singh said. In this connection, he recalled a joint statement was also issued by the Telengana Rashtra Samithi president and himself in this regard.

Farmer commits suicide in Karimanagar
|
Karimnagar
A cotton farmer, P.Ravi committed suicide by consuming pesticides in Dhantalapalli village of Kataram Mandal on Thursday due to crop failure and increasing debts.

VMC takes up development works worth Rs.20 Crores
|
Visakhapatnam
The Visakhapatnam Municipal Corporation was taking up development works at a cost of Rs.20 crores, and had plans to upgrade its major roads, the Municipal Commissioner, N.Srikanth said on Thursday. Addressing a meeting with officials of the district convened by the Collector, Praveen Prakash, Mr.Srikanth said the tender process for maintenance of street lights would be finalized in 15 zones under the control of the VMC give the rest to private contractors for maintenance, he said adding that the conditions of the contract would be enable the VMC to step in if private contractors failed to perform to the satisfaction of the citizens.

BJP leader suspended
|
Hyderabad
The Bharatiya Janata Party State president, N.Indrasena Reddy has suspended the State BJP Minority Morcha executive member, Sheik Khalifathulla Basha for violating party discipline by burning the effigy of the BJP national president M.Venkaiah Naidu in front of the Prakasam district collector's office on July 21st.

Pseudo naxals blast ashram
|
Anathapur
Armed persons belong to the pseudo Naxalites group, CPI(ML) blasted a temple and a marriage hall on the premises of Naganadaswamy, a self styled godman's ashram near Bukkapatnam in the district in the early hours of Thursday. In the incident, two structures were completely damaged in the blast. According to the Police, six armed men went to the ashram in the wee hours and first blasted the temple and an idol of Subramaneswara Swamy by placing gelatin sticks and detonators around it and similarly a marriage hall were blasted.

Electoral Rolls revision
|
|
Hyderabad
The special summary revision of electoral rolls with reference to January 1st 2005, as the qualifying date will take place from September 15th to October 15th. The process will commence with the draft publication of electoral rolls on September 15th.
Claims and objections will be accepted in the office of Election Returning Officers, Assistant EROs and all polling station locations till October 15th. A control room is being set up in the Secretariat with the telephone numbers 23454924 and 23450111-2727 to answer queries relating to revision. |
